Tube clamp fitting sizes and types: the selection guide
A tube clamp fitting is defined by two pieces of information: the type number says what shape the component has, the size code says which tube diameter it fits. Once you have understood the system, you can find any part in seconds.
The size code
What always matters is the outside diameter of your tube – not the inside diameter, not the wall thickness. If in doubt, measure across the tube with a vernier caliper.
| Code | Imperial | Tube outside diameter | Typical use |
|---|---|---|---|
| T21 | 1/2" | 21.3 mm | Infill bars, light barriers, displays |
| A27 | 3/4" | 26.9 mm | Infills, indoor handrails, shelving |
| B34 | 1" | 33.7 mm | Handrails, light railings, furniture |
| C42 | 1 1/4" | 42.4 mm | The standard in railing construction |
| D48 | 1 1/2" | 48.3 mm | Posts, large spans, industry |
| E60 | 2" | 60.3 mm | Heavy structures, impact protection |
The inside diameter of the fittings is deliberately made slightly larger than the nominal dimension. This means that internationally varying tube dimensions are also accommodated reliably – an A27 fitting takes tube up to about 28 mm.
Type number and size code make up the part number
The part number is put together very simply:
- Short tee (101) for Ø 42.4 mm (C42) → 101C42
- Elbow 90° (125) for Ø 33.7 mm (B34) → 125B34
- Oval base flange (132) for Ø 48.3 mm (D48) → 132D48
For reducing fittings both sizes appear in the number: 101D48/C42 is a tee that joins a Ø 48.3 tube to a Ø 42.4 tube.
The most important types at a glance
| No. | Component | What for |
|---|---|---|
| 101 | Short tee | 90° branch, intermediate post under a continuous handrail |
| 104 | Long tee | Branch with the tube passing through |
| 116 | Through corner fitting | Corner where one tube continues |
| 119 | Through cross | Four tubes at one joint |
| 125 | Elbow 90° | Take the end of a handrail downwards |
| 128 | Three-way corner fitting 90° | Railing corner with post |
| 131 | Round wall flange | Anchor a tube end in the wall |
| 132 | Oval base flange | Set a post on concrete or timber |
| 133 | Plastic plug | Close off a tube end |
| 134 | Ground socket | Set a post in concrete |
| 143 | Handrail bracket | Carry a handrail along the wall |
| 170/171 | Mesh panel clip | Clamp steel mesh to the tube |
| 179 | Collar | Stop or support on the tube |
Fixed or adjustable angles?
As long as you are building right angles, the standard components will do. As soon as a staircase, a ramp or a sloping roof comes into play, you need parts with variable angles:
- 0–11 degrees – for shallow slopes: base flange 152, elbow 154, tees 153 and 155, cross 156
- 15–70 degrees – variable elbows 123 and 124
- 30–60 degrees – tees 127 and 129 for common stair pitches
- freely adjustable – angle swivel 148, swivel fittings 167, 168 and 173
Measure the pitch angle before you order. On a staircase, lay a spirit level across two step nosings and measure the angle to the horizontal.
How much load does a tube clamp fitting take?
You will find this with every item under “Technical data”: the permissible bending moment in kNm and the permissible slip resistance in kN. Both values come from the type test by TÜV Rheinland and already include a safety factor of 2.0.
An example: depending on size, the tee 101 withstands a bending moment of between 0.3 kNm (T21) and 2.3 kNm (E60). For a normal terrace railing with a post spacing of 1.3 m you are on the safe side with C42 or D48. For larger spans, public areas or commercial use, a structural engineer should check the design.
Which size for which project?
| Project | Recommendation |
|---|---|
| Balcony or terrace railing | Ø 42.4 mm (C42), post spacing 1.0–1.5 m |
| Indoor stair railing | Ø 33.7 mm (B34) or Ø 42.4 mm (C42) |
| Industrial railing, fall protection | Ø 48.3 mm (D48) for posts |
| Fence with mesh infill | Ø 33.7–42.4 mm plus mesh panel clips 170/171 |
| Shelving, furniture, shop fitting | Ø 26.9 mm (A27) or Ø 33.7 mm (B34) |
| Impact protection, bollards | Ø 60.3 mm (E60) |
